On the flop hero is up against 3 other players, atleast one of them has top or second pair. Hero can't improve to a set, as that would give anyone with a J the straight. Hero's only outs are the four jacks... It's break even to call down if we are getting 11.75 to 1 odds.

I realize this stance is completely anchored in the assumption that someone has an Ace or King. There is only a 46% chance that 6 random cards would contain neither an A or a K, and that percentage is greatly reduced because these particular opponents called a PF raise from UTG.

I realize this affects our image, but thats no good reason to chase an inside straight draw.
